●● tcpdump
Answer: a command-line packet sniffing utility
●● Endpoint Detection and Response (EDR)
Answer: A software agent that collects system data and logs for analysis
by a monitoring system to provide early detection of threats
●● Sandboxing
Answer: Computing environment that is isolated from a host system to
guarantee that the environment runs in a controlled, secure fashion.
Communication links between the sandbox and the host are usually
completely prohibited so that malware or faulty software can be
analyzed in isolation and without risk to the host.
●● AbuseIPDB
Answer: a popular website used to check for IP addresses associated
with malicious activity
●● kill chain
, Answer: a model developed by Lockheed Martin that describes the
stages by which a threat actor progresses to a network intrusion
●● diamond model of intrustion analysis
Answer: this model defines a framework to analyze an intrusion event
(E) by exploring the relationships among four core features; adversary,
capability, infrastructure, and victim
●● open source security testing methodology manual
Answer: Developed by the Institute for Security and Open
Methodologies (ISECOM), this manual outlines every area of an
organization that needs testing and goes into details about how to
conduct the relevant tests.
●● weaponization
Answer: The second phase of the cyber kill chain.
●● The MITRE ATT&CK Matrix
Answer: This framework provides a database of observed tactics,
techniques, and procedures (TTPs) of various threat actor groups.
●● hash
Answer: The theoretically indecipherable fixed-length output of the
hashing process.
